Desktop Gadgets
Overview
Desktop Gadgets is a program developed by Stardock. The main program executable is UninstHelper.exe. The software installer includes 10 files and is usually about 722.81 KB (740,154 bytes). A majority of the PCs this is running on, most OS versions are Windows XP. The distribution of this has mostly been seen in the United States.

How do I remove Desktop Gadgets?
You can uninstall Desktop Gadgets from your computer by using the Add/Remove Program feature in the Window's Control Panel.
- On the Start menu (for Windows 8, right-click the screen's bottom-left corner), click Control Panel, and then, under Programs, do one of the following:
- Windows Vista/7/8/10: Click Uninstall a Program.
- Windows XP: Click Add or Remove Programs.
- When you find the program Desktop Gadgets, click it, and then do one of the following:
- Windows Vista/7/8/10: Click Uninstall.
- Windows XP: Click the Remove or Change/Remove tab (to the right of the program).
- Follow the prompts. A progress bar shows you how long it will take to remove Desktop Gadgets.

About Stardock
Stardock is a software development company that initially developed for the OS/2 platform, but switch to Windows.
